The purchase of a thor quantum motor-home has been the worst mistake of my life i have owned it for 5 months and has been in the shop 4 times all for electrical issues ,had almost 300 mile on it when i took possession and it now has only 900 miles we camped in it 1 time and every time we have wanted to use it we have had problems ,contacted thor motor coach today and i was given no satisfaction in fact rodney the thor rep. My complaints were not that sever and i should let the dealership take care of the warranty issues ,we purchased this vehicle to take to texas for the winter ,bottom line i don't trust in to get me there and back ,i want a replacement or my money back . The price i payed ,the quality of the vehicle and the way i have been treated ,i would never buy a thor again

The only thing good about this motor home was the price, at first we had no headlights, The sales and service providers are camping world, another bad choice, they stated it was a ford problem, $700 later, lights fixed, not a ford problem thor reimbursed half of it. So far, 2 and a half years owning this brand new motor home we have had to replace, a water pump, redo the water lines, replace mirror, thor covered this one,cd player, furnace squirrel cage, wiring for the headlights/taillights. There's more, I will spend more to get a quality product, I will be lucky to get any money one this thing since I have to get some more rewiring done, it has blown 2 switch boxes in 2 weeks, $350 each. Just a warning stay away from thor.
